Anitamsk
@Anitamsk
Frontend Dev

Скрипт, который позволяет браузеру начать загружать видео только после загрузки всего контента?

Всем привет, на сайте есть видео, находится во второй секции, и из-за него долго загружается весь основной контент. Видео - обычный html видео с параметром autoplay. Есть ли скрипт, позволяющий сперва загрузится основному контенту который не подключен к lazy-load(шрифты, бэкграунд и тд) и только после этого грузит видео?
  • Вопрос задан
  • 124 просмотра
Решения вопроса 1
mahmudchon
@mahmudchon
Вы можете вместо видео загружать картинку, превьюшку. Можно даже с подменой при наведении мыши. Нарисовать там иконку play от YouTube, которая при наведении мыши будет меняться с чёрной, скажем, на красную.
В общем, при загрузке страницы - только 1-2 картинки. По клику на неё - загрузка видео. Можно как в модельном окне, что оч удобно посредством fancybox, например. Или же при клике по картинке - подгрузить вместо изображения iframe с картинкой. Реализацию могу показать.
Ответ написан
Пригласить эксперта
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Похожие вопросы